Polycrystalline silicon wafers were etched in dc discharges of SF6. SFx species were extracted from the discharges and measured with a mass spectrometer. A systematic procedure was used to measure the SF x + signals such that they are indicators of events in the discharge close to the sample undergoing etching. The picture that emerges is remarkably simple and shows the relative stability of several SFx species including SF6, SF4, SF2, and SF which are shown to be extracted from the discharge both in the presence and absence of the silicon sample. When silicon is being etched on the cathode of the discharge cell, the only significant additional products are SiF4 and S2F2. A comparison of blank and sample data for opposite substrate polarities shows that there is only a small cation-assisted etching effect and suggests that ions do not play an important role in the etching of silicon by SF6 discharges.  相似文献

In this contribution we discuss the thermodynamic behaviour of Hubbard chains with an additional site-diagonal interaction. It is shown rigorously that the strong coupling limit is equivalent to a generalized anisotropic Heisenberg system, which in some recently discussed limiting cases degenerates to an Ising orX-Y system. The whole procedure also works for a collection of chains with interchain interaction, thus it is not restricted to strictly one-dimensional systems. The effect of a magnetic field is discussed, and the results are compared with a recent perturbation approach by using numerical results for the anisotropic Heisenberg chain.  相似文献

The excitations connected with quantum condensation of a fermion gas are calculated quantitatively along the lines of a previous paper. We find exact agreement with earlier results: excitations of the phonon type in the absence of Coulomb interaction, strong indications for their nonexistence in the presence of this interaction.  相似文献

Zusammenfassung Mit Hilfe des Torsionsschwingungsversuchs wurde an Phenolharzpreßmassen der Einfluß verschiedener Zusatzstoffe (Glaskugeln unterschiedlicher Korngröße, Gesteinsmehl, Zeolithe) auf den Schubmodul und die mechanische Dämpfung im Temperaturbereich von –180°C bis +240°C untersucht.Mit steigendem Füllstoffanteil wurde eine Erhöhung der Speicher- und Verlustmodulwerte festgestellt, wobei das mechanisch-dynamische Verhalten der gefüllten Proben auch bei höherem Gehalt an Füllstoff deutlich vom viskoelastischen Verhalten des Grundwerkstoffs bestimmt wird.Die Untersuchungen haben gezeigt, daß neben der Konzentration, der Art und der Gestalt der Zusatzstoffe auch die Größe der Füllstoffteilchen und deren Haftung mit der Harzmatrix die wichtigsten Einflußgrößen für die mechanischen Eigenschaften von Phenolharz-Verbundwerkstoffen darstellen.Ein Vergleich der erzielten Meßergebnisse mit den theoretischen Voraussagen über die Schubmodulerhöhung von Teilchenverbundsystemen ergab eine recht befriedigende Übereinstimmung. Wesentlich erscheint, daß bei allen derartigen Verbundsystemen die Korngröße und die Korngrößenverteilung im Bereich um 10–3 mm bis 10–4 mm liegen sollte.
Summary The effect of various inorganic fillers (glass beads of different particle size range, barium sulfate powder, zeolites) on the dynamic-mechanical properties at about 1 Hz of phenol-formaldehyde thermosets have been determined over a range of temperatures from –180°C to +240°C. Increasing the filler content of the specimens increased the storage and loss moduli. In all cases the mechanical behaviour of the composites is dominated by the viscoelastic properties of the resin matrix. The experimental results are compared with theoretical predictions for shear moduli vs. filler content, as known from publications.

A method is described using integrated optics to perform high data rate a.d. conversion. The approach uses the bulk acousto-optic interaction in optical waveguides, with a segmented transducer array to deflect light in response to an analogue signal applied to phase-shifting elements at the transducer.  相似文献

Macrocyclic natural products often display remarkable biological activities, and many of these compounds (or their derivatives) are used as drugs. The chemical diversity of these compounds is immense and may provide inspiration for innovative drug design. Therefore, a database of naturally occurring macrocycles was analyzed for ring size, molecular weight distribution, and the frequency of some common substructural motifs. The underlying principles of the chemical diversity are reviewed in terms of biosynthetic origin and natures strategies for diversity and complexity generation in relation to the structural diversity and similarities found in the macrocycle database. Finally, it is suggested that synthetic chemists should use not only natures molecules, but also natures strategies as a source of inspiration. To illustrate this, the biosynthesis of macrocycles by non-ribosomal peptide synthetases and terpene and polyketide cyclases, as well as recent advances of these strategies in an integrated synthesis/biotechnology approach are briefly reviewed.  相似文献

We show that upon exposure to a remote dc hydrogen plasma, the magnetic and electronic properties of the dilute magnetic semiconductor Ga1-xMnxAs change qualitatively. While the as-grown Ga1-xMnxAs thin films are ferromagnetic at temperatures T less, similar 70 K, the samples are found to be paramagnetic after the hydrogenation, with a Brillouin-type magnetization curve even at T=2 K. Comparing magnetization and electronic transport measurements, we conclude that the density of free holes p is significantly reduced by the plasma process, while the density of Mn magnetic moments does not change.  相似文献

Boron trifluoride and BBr(3) mediated [2,3]-sigmatropic rearrangements of allylic alpha-amino amides have been developed affording secondary amines in good yields. (E)-Crotyl and (E)-cinnamyl alpha-amino amides 2b and 2c exhibit excellent syn-diastereoselectivity upon rearrangement with either Lewis acid. The allylic amine 2a forms upon treatment with BF(3) or BBr(3) a five-membered heterocylic complex in which a single halide anion has been displaced by the carbonyl oxygen atom. The structures of the Lewis acid-amine complexes were elucidated using NMR spectroscopy. A plausible reaction mechanism, based on DFT calculations, is presented. Thus, BF(3)- or BBr(3)-complexed allylic amines 2 are shown to preferentially proceed, after deprotonation, via an endo transition state.  相似文献
